§ 1500-g. Contract for employees. The authority is hereby authorized\nto enter into contracts under which such contractor would provide\nemployees to the authority for the purpose of operation and maintenance\nof the projects of the authority. All employees currently employed by\nthe city or by a contractor to support operations currently managed by\nthe city shall be retained by any contractor retained pursuant to this\nsection. The authority shall not begin operation of any project until\nsuch a contract shall be in force. Such contract shall provide that all\nemployees engaged in the operation and maintenance of any authority\nproject shall be employees of the contractor and not employees of the\nauthority.
